Seville St. Augustine is highly recommended for shady or filtered sunlight lawns and commercial landscapes in the Southern and Coastal regions of the USA.  Seville St. Augustine is aggressive and spreads fast making it a great lawn plug choice.  Seville is not as cold tolerant as other St. Augustine varieties.

Determine the square footage your area by measuring length x width (ex. 10x10 = 100 sq. ft.)

One order contains 36 3" x 3" grass plugs
1 order or 36 plugs will cover 64 sq. ft. at 12 inch spacing (15" center to center)
1 order or 36 plugs will cover 80 sq. ft. at 15 inch spacing (18" center to center)
1 order or 36 plugs will cover 112 sq. ft. at 18 inch spacing (21' center to center)
*Spacing of plugs should be 12" (edge to edge) for best results. 
*Divide the total square footage by 64, 80 or 112 sq. ft. to determine the number of orders you will need.

Mow weekly at a height of 1 to 3 in., and only water 3/4 to 1 in. weekly. Fertilize 3 to 4 times annually with 16-04-08. Seville thrives when soil pH is between 5.5 and 7.5.

Additional Information for Fall & Winter:

Winter performance of the Sod Pods will depend on the grass variety.  St. Augustine is a warm season grass and has the least cold tolerance.  Sustained extreme cold temperatures, such as below 25 degrees, can seriously damage or kill St. Augustine.  Sustained would mean periods of freezing temperatures that last more than 6 to 8 hours.  This is generally not an issue in the southern half of states in the Gulf Coast and Southeast.   In the event that a sustained hard freeze is predicted, it would be beneficial to water the St Augustine right before the freeze takes place.  This is because the water acts as an insulation because moist soil does not get as cold as dry soil.

Zoysia and Bermuda are much more cold tolerant than St. Augustine.   These grasses go dormant in the winter which protects their new growth from freezing.  Temperature should not be an issue for Zoysia and Bermuda anywhere in the Southeast or Atlantic Coast of the US.  However, because these grasses go dormant in the winter, it is important not to overwater.   With shorter and cooler days in the late fall and winter, over watering can expose the grass to fungus and other diseases.

In summary, Sod Plugs can be planted throughout the Fall and Winter, but it is important to keep an eye out for any predicted hard and sustained freeze.  Be careful to not overwater, unless watering specifically to act as an insulator prior to a freeze.
